I can't speak much for Santa Fe, I've only done one ride there. Started in Albuquerque and rode south of the mountain and then up to SF on the Turquoise Trail and up to the ski area. Amazing, amazing ride. Hard, but so awesome. I follow a local on Strava and he gets lots of killer rides in around SF. My in-laws live in Albuquerque and are considering moving up to SF. I've done some preliminary research and the cycling looks good for my purposes (a few epic long rides when I'm in town throughout the year). Not sure about the daily, smaller options.

I'll say though, ABQ is my favorite place to ride. Maybe it's because I come from a mostly flat area and I really love the SW landscape, but I just can't get enough. Every time I'm there I'm staring at the mountain trying to think of a way to convince my wife it's cool if I disappear for a few hours to go climb it. Many, many routes with some really great climbing and good roads (compared to Dallas).

Drivers are always very kind and give me plenty of space. That being said, I do know someone who lost their father after being hit. All it takes is one, as you know. My experience has been great, but as always you have to be careful no matter where you are.

Bottom line, you could do much, much worse in terms of locations for cycling. If you get bored of SF options, you're crazy close to Albuquerque or northern New Mexico for some great riding too (Taos).
